The saga of Nigerian singer Portable, aka Habeeb Okikiola, just took a wild turn. Speaking from an undisclosed hideout, the controversial “Zazoo Zeh” star dropped an emotional bombshell on Instagram, denying assault allegations, claiming he’s being framed, and—most alarmingly—hinting at suicidal thoughts. 

It all started when officials from the Ogun State Planning and Development Permit Authority (OGPDPA) stormed his Odogwu Bar and restaurant over permit issues. Portable alleges they arrested over 20 people, including his apprentices, and seized their belongings.

The state’s Commissioner for Physical Planning called his version of events a flat-out lie, but the damage was done. Nine of Portable’s associates, aged 19 to 28, were slapped with charges ranging from assault to public disturbance. They’ve been granted bail at a hefty ₦5 million each, with their case pushed to March 17.

Portable isn’t taking it lying down. In his raw, unfiltered plea, he dared authorities to show video proof of the alleged assault and swore he’s being targeted by shadowy enemies. But it’s his despair that’s got fans on edge. “I’m overwhelmed,” he said, voice cracking. “I’ve been through too much. I might just end it all.” 

The internet’s in a frenzy. Some are rallying behind him, calling out the government for “bullying” the star. Others are begging him to hold on, flooding his comments with messages of support.
